Why is Crossing Midline Important for Handwriting?
By Marianne Gibbs, MOT, OTR
 
Crossing midline means that the two sides of the brain are working with each other and is first  expressed through gross motor movements. Hands and arms cross the body in gross motor functional movements such as erasing the chalkboard, wiping off a table, sweeping the floor, or reaching across the body for passing or retrieving objects.  Performance of these activities is one of the first steps toward the ability to cross midline accurately in fine motor tasks. Forming shapes and symbols where crossing midline is required (i.e. plus sign (+) and x) supports successful letter writing (i.e. N and t).
 
A super activity for practicing crossing of midline is Animal Grabber. Our long-handled Animal Grabbers can "eat" lots of frogs, lizards, butterflies, spiders, or marine creature manipulatives! When the child uses the tripod grasp to open the Animal Grabber's mouth, pick up a "delicacy," and place that treat it in a basket on the other side of his or her body, the child is practicing crossing of midline. Use visual or verbal number cueing to develop counting skills with this Animal Grabber activity. Boost the activity by having the child sit on an exercise ball to increase balance and trunk control while using the Animal Grabber. Children love to work with partners. One child holds the basket and calls out a number and the other child uses the Animal Grabber to cross midline and fill the basket with the correct number of manipulatives.
